The Toronto Maple Leafs survive a late rally from the Florida Panthers in Game 1 of Round 2, winning 5-4 at home. JD Bunkis, Sam McKee, and Justin Bourne break down the game and discuss Max Pacioretty's impact on the second line, an encouraging start, and the blue line adding on offensively. Then, they analyze Sam Bennett's hit on Anthony Stolarz before the Leafs' goalie had to exit the game, the power play going back to Morgan Rielly and Matthew Knies evolving into a star.The views and opinions expressed in this podcast are those of the hosts and guests and do not necessarily reflect the position of Rogers Sports & Media or any affiliates.
